Advisory note adopting Environmental Noise Directive 4th tranche END noise mapsBased on the EU Environmental Noise Directive, the municipality of Geldrop-Mierlo, as part of the Eindhoven agglomeration, must draw up noise maps every 5 years. An action plan must be made based on these Maps . The goal of the action plan is to reduce the number of noise annoyed people within our municipality. College Decision:

Advisory note cooperation covid monumentThis proposal was modified after its initial consideration by the college on August 30, 2022. A number 1.2 has been added in the argumentation. An annex has also been added, which includes the requested clarification of lines of thought and preconditions. Applicant has an idea and asks for cooperation in the placement of a covid related monument centered on gathering. His preference is for a place in the woods between Geldrop and Mierlo, for example at the Katoenpad. The monument is not so much intended to commemorate Covid as a disease but more to reflect on the lack of contact with others during that period. Connection and invitation to come together is its central theme. That place should be suitable for meetings, commemorations or gatherings with small groups. Where it is possible to meet while enjoying some (brought) drinks. The intention is for the monument to be designed by a young local artist/designer. To realize this place, he wants to set up a crowdfunding campaign through the Kommus Foundation. For this he has already contacted financial parties in Geldrop-Mierlo, Gemini and VillageMarketing. Applicant would first like to know if cooperation is possible before proceeding further in the process. College Decision:

Advisory note on auditor's report on determination of grants to professional organizationsEvery year, the municipality of Geldrop-Mierlo provides a subsidy to various social organizations that dedicate themselves to society. Think for example of the Basic Library Dommeldal, the LEV group or Stichting Landgoed Kasteel Geldrop. Part of the annual subsidy process is that the municipality of Geldrop-Mierlo receives an account of the social organization in the year following the end of a subsidy year. Part of this justification, for annual grants of €50,000 or more per year, includes an auditor's report. Practice has shown that in many cases this obligation to submit an auditor's report is not included in the decision to grant social organizations. The aim is to include this in all decisions to CSOs from the 2023 grant year for grants of €50,000 or more per year. There are different types of audit reports. Officially a classification has been made for which grant amount we want to include which type of auditor's report as an obligation in the grant decision. By means of this advice memorandum we further explain this classification and ask the board to approve it. College Decision:

Procurement strategy "Digital legal knowledge base"To work well you need good tools, such as Municipal Law, Construction Law and Text & Commentary. Especially with the arrival of various new legislation, such as Omgevingswet and Open Government Act, it is important to be and stay well informed. This is why a one-year trial subscription to Kluwer Navigator/Public Intelligence was taken out in December 2021. This is a digital legal database where complete and up-to-date information on legislation, case law and professional literature can be found centrally. We are currently investigating whether the trial subscription can be converted into a multi-year subscription. To this end, we are participating in a joint purchasing process with six other parties under the direction of Bizob. Part of this process is the establishment of a Purchasing Strategy. The adoption and signing of this procurement strategy does not commit us to anything yet. It is only a formal 'go' for the start of the procedure but is necessary to ultimately make a decision whether or not to conclude a framework agreement with Kluwer. College Decision:

College proposal energy surcharge part 2The energy surcharge is an allowance for additional energy costs in 2022. The government has advised setting the amount of the one-time energy surcharge at €800 per household. This has now been paid to a large part of the entitled households in Geldrop- Mierlo. On July 5 last, the Cabinet decided to increase the energy surcharge one more time by € 500,- (total now € 1,300,- per household). College Decision:

Advisory Note A Future-Friendly Weaving Museum September 2022The Weaving Museum has the ambition to professionalize the museum's business operations and underlines in the various conversations and agreements about this that municipal support in these ambitions, is necessary and expected in order to secure the future of the museum.Both administratively and officially, the municipality generally supports the museum's plea to professionalize business operations. The municipality has always ventilated this attitude towards the museum. However, the municipality is of the opinion that an important intermediate step must first be taken in order to actually be able to release such financial contributions from the municipality. We must be able to determine at what level we want to sustainably retain a Weaving Museum for our municipality. The decision-making bodies in the municipality need to be convinced with good analyses and plans and this needs to be worked on initially and as a priority. At this stage, business operations should also be supported in their daily work, as an urgency has arisen there recently. The budget right lies with the council. Therefore, this council proposal is before the college for approval. College Decision:
